Output 81e1a34b288ee6270782c2ec7027c060b38e91d24005f09ad87735c388e94f68:1

value
17842193
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ed7e585165d7881d689cdff37079b79ee48e97f OP_EQUAL
address
MCAqx1ZZaaCA5o1aPYBEft2wpRq2gRXfJd
transaction
81e1a34b288ee6270782c2ec7027c060b38e91d24005f09ad87735c388e94f68
spent
true